Class SelectMultiple

একাধিক নির্বাচন করুন

কনফিগারেশনের জন্য এতে একাধিক নির্বাচনযোগ্য তথ্য থাকে। এর প্রোপার্টিগুলো নির্ধারণ করে যে ডেটা স্টুডিওতে একাধিক নির্বাচনযোগ্য তথ্য কীভাবে প্রদর্শিত হবে।

ব্যবহার:

const cc = DataStudioApp.createCommunityConnector();
const config = cc.getConfig();
const option1 =
    config.newOptionBuilder().setLabel('option label').setValue('option_value');

const option2 = config.newOptionBuilder()
                    .setLabel('second option label')
                    .setValue('option_value_2');

const info1 = config.newSelectMultiple()
                  .setId('api_endpoint')
                  .setName('Data Type')
                  .setHelpText('Select the data type you\'re interested in.')
                  .setAllowOverride(true)
                  .addOption(option1)
                  .addOption(option2);

পদ্ধতি

পদ্ধতি রিটার্ন টাইপ সংক্ষিপ্ত বিবরণ
add Option(optionBuilder) Select Multiple একটি নতুন নির্বাচন বিকল্প যোগ করা হয়েছে।
set Allow Override(allowOverride) Select Multiple এই কনফিগারেশন এন্ট্রির জন্য ওভাররাইডিং সক্ষম করে।
set Help Text(helpText) Select Multiple এই কনফিগারেশন এন্ট্রির জন্য সাহায্যমূলক লেখা নির্ধারণ করে।
set Id(id) Select Multiple এই কনফিগারেশন এন্ট্রির জন্য অনন্য আইডি নির্ধারণ করে।
set Is Dynamic(isDynamic) Select Multiple এই কনফিগারেশন এন্ট্রির জন্য ডায়নামিক স্ট্যাটাস নির্ধারণ করে।
set Name(name) Select Multiple এই কনফিগারেশন এন্ট্রির প্রদর্শনের নাম নির্ধারণ করে।

বিস্তারিত ডকুমেন্টেশন

addOption(optionBuilder)

একটি নতুন নির্বাচন বিকল্প যোগ করা হয়েছে।

প্যারামিটার

নাম প্রকার বর্ণনা
option Builder Option Builder একটি বিকল্পের জন্য একজন নির্মাতা।

ফেরত

SelectMultiple — এটি চেইনিং-এর জন্য ব্যবহৃত বিল্ডার।


setAllowOverride(allowOverride)

এই কনফিগারেশন এন্ট্রির জন্য ওভাররাইডিং সক্ষম করে। যদি এটি ' true সেট করা থাকে, তাহলে ডেটা সোর্স নির্মাতারা রিপোর্ট এডিটরদের জন্য এটি সক্রিয় করার বিকল্প পাবেন।

প্যারামিটার

নাম প্রকার বর্ণনা
allow Override Boolean রিপোর্টে এই কনফিগারেশন এন্ট্রিটি ওভাররাইড করা যাবে কি না।

ফেরত

SelectMultiple — এটি চেইনিং-এর জন্য ব্যবহৃত বিল্ডার।


setHelpText(helpText)

এই কনফিগারেশন এন্ট্রির জন্য সাহায্যমূলক লেখা নির্ধারণ করে।

প্যারামিটার

নাম প্রকার বর্ণনা
help Text String সেট করার জন্য সাহায্যকারী টেক্সট।

ফেরত

SelectMultiple — এটি চেইনিং-এর জন্য ব্যবহৃত বিল্ডার।


setId(id)

এই কনফিগারেশন এন্ট্রির জন্য অনন্য আইডি নির্ধারণ করে।

প্যারামিটার

নাম প্রকার বর্ণনা
id String যে আইডিটি সেট করতে হবে।

ফেরত

SelectMultiple — এটি চেইনিং-এর জন্য ব্যবহৃত বিল্ডার।


setIsDynamic(isDynamic)

এই কনফিগারেশন এন্ট্রির জন্য ডায়নামিক স্ট্যাটাস নির্ধারণ করে।

যদি কোনো ডাইনামিক কনফিগারেশন এন্ট্রি পরিবর্তন করা হয়, তাহলে পরবর্তী কনফিগারেশন এন্ট্রিগুলো মুছে যায়।

প্যারামিটার

নাম প্রকার বর্ণনা
is Dynamic Boolean সেট করার জন্য ডাইনামিক স্ট্যাটাস।

ফেরত

SelectMultiple — এটি চেইনিং-এর জন্য ব্যবহৃত বিল্ডার।


setName(name)

এই কনফিগারেশন এন্ট্রির প্রদর্শনের নাম নির্ধারণ করে।

প্যারামিটার

নাম প্রকার বর্ণনা
name String যে নামটি নির্ধারণ করতে হবে।

ফেরত

SelectMultiple — এটি চেইনিং-এর জন্য ব্যবহৃত বিল্ডার।